<p>I&#8217;m writing this on my ThinkPad R61i by the way; it showed up on Monday.  I haven&#8217;t had time to write in the blog since then, so now that I&#8217;m stuffed with Christmas dinner, I thought I&#8217;d write about occurrences between the last post and today.</p>
<p>Well, of course, the laptop finally showed up, after fear of USPS losing it in the holiday mix of packages.  It showed up on Monday; the day after we got a bunch of ice and snow.  The city busses were running late on Monday, and the Q never showed up downtown at 1:10 and 1:40, so I had to take a B and walk home from Whalley.  The B I took showed up at the Green at 1:55, and because of traffic, I was dropped off in Westville around 2:40.  I then proceeded to walk home, dodging piles of snow and unshoveled sidewalks.  This walk, usually lasting about 10-15 minutes, took me 25 minutes.  I had to walk slow so I didn&#8217;t lose my balance on the ice, and by the time I got home, it was well after 3 PM.  I then had to work from 330p-730p, which made it that much more painful.  I got to open the box, and that was about it.</p>
<p>That night at work had gone surprisingly well.  I didn&#8217;t have too many incidents with customers, except at the very end (which always happens).  I had turned my register&#8217;s lane light off and put up my &#8216;closed&#8217; sign, got about halfway through ringing up this nice lady&#8217;s order, and this other biznitch comes in, moves my &#8216;closed&#8217; sign out of the way, and starts loading up the belt with her stuff.  &#8221;Whatever,&#8221; I thought.  There wasn&#8217;t really anything I could do at that point.</p>
<p>So I finished ringing up the nice lady&#8217;s order, and as she was paying, I hear the woman behind her suddenly exclaim, &#8220;MY HAM FELL OFF THE BELT!  I need another package of this.  I need someone to go get me a package of this ham.&#8221;  I held my finger up in a kinda &#8220;hang on a minute&#8221; form, as I wasn&#8217;t done with the other woman yet, and she got all huffy on me.  She left my line and asked another associate to go to the deli and get the ham resliced and packaged.  Then, after I stuff away the nice lady&#8217;s credit card signature slip, I suddenly hear, &#8220;DON&#8217;T TOUCH ANYTHING.  I have to get this the way I like it so I can bag it the way I like.&#8221;</p>
<p>&#8220;No problem,&#8221; I said, and I sat down on my bagging rack waiting for her to finish.  (And from this point on, all time measures are literal, not figurative.)  5 minutes later, she goes &#8220;Okay, go ahead.&#8221;  I start scanning.  As expected, she stares at the LCD with the item scrollback behind me, occasionally looking down to see what I&#8217;m scanning.  Then, after a couple minutes, she moves down to the bagging area with her carriage, pocket book in the child rack up top, and says &#8220;Why aren&#8217;t there ever any bags on this side?  I don&#8217;t like having my back to my pocket book, someone can just come up and snatch it without me looking.&#8221;</p>
<p>&#8220;Ma&#8217;am, I can stop and fill the bag rack for you if you&#8217;d like,&#8221; I said.  I was expecting her to want me to do that, but she was like &#8220;No, it&#8217;s alright.  I just wanna get out of this freaking place.&#8221;  You and me both, lady.</p>
<p>So I finish scanning her stuff and subtotaled it, and had -just- opened my mouth to recite my usual, &#8220;Your total is (blah blah blah)&#8221; line, when she goes &#8220;DON&#8217;T SUBTOTAL IT YET.  The nice young lady&#8217;s coming back with my ham.&#8221;  I don&#8217;t know what took so long, but it had already been another 5 minutes (this woman&#8217;s order was huge), and the other associate wasn&#8217;t back with the ham yet.</p>
<p>We&#8217;re standing there, awkwardly silent, and the woman looks up at my screen again.  She goes, &#8220;Why&#8217;d you subtotal it?  I told you not to.&#8221;</p>
<p>&#8220;I had already subtotalled it before you told me not to.  It doesn&#8217;t make a difference, anyway, as the subtotal is always shown here in the bottom right.  Me pressing &#8217;subtotal&#8217; just makes it come up in a bigger font over here,&#8221; and I pointed to the bigger subtotal.  &#8221;Hmph,&#8221; she went.</p>
<p>Another 3 minutes or so had passed by, and at this time, it was already 7:40.  At this point, I didn&#8217;t care how long it took, because a) I was getting paid for this extra time, and b) I would have to get the manager override card to clock out anyway.</p>
<p>The woman&#8217;s fumbling through her purse for something, and she pulls out a Visa gift card.  She says to me, &#8220;Do you take these?&#8221;  Only hearing half of what she said, and thinking she wanted to pay with that card, I said, &#8220;Are you purchasing that card or is it yours?&#8221;</p>
<p>She gave me a look like I had just called her a criminal.  She sternly says, &#8220;I would like to <em>pay</em> with this card. <em>Do you accept these cards?</em>&#8221;  &#8221;Yes,&#8221; I said.</p>
<p>Finally, the other associate came back with the ham.  This was about 8 minutes after I had finished the order.  I said to her, &#8220;Thanks&#8221; and was about to scan the package, when she says, &#8220;No no no, the deli manager told me to tell her that since her old bag had opened, this package was on us.&#8221;  I could have punched something.</p>
<p>The woman pays with her $50 Visa gift card, and then the rest by her debit card.   A credit card slip comes out for her to sign (cuz that&#8217;s how those gift cards are charged), and she goes, &#8220;WHAT&#8217;S THIS FOR?!?&#8221;  I told her it was for the gift card.  &#8221;Oh.&#8221;</p>
<p>Finally, I had given her all her crap, and quickly signed off the register so nothing else could possibly be scanned or anything.  Normally at the end of a shift, I would have helped the customer put the rest of her bags in her carriage, but this time, I scurried off to go get the manager override card.  Without saying &#8220;Thanks!&#8221; or &#8220;Have a great holiday!&#8221; or &#8220;Merry Christmas!&#8221;</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>So, a couple weeks ago, I paid <a href="http://aeroraptor.blogspot.com/">John M.</a> for his ThinkPad R61i, and he mailed it on Monday, December 15.  He used USPS Priority mail, and purchased delivery confirmation and insurance.</p>
<p>Usually, my experiences with Priority Mail are pretty nice; sending packages throughout the US usually deliver within 2-3 days.  I know that 2-3 day time period is an <em>estimate</em> and <strong>not</strong> a guarantee.  However, none of my Priority packages have been delivered out of this time frame before.</p>
<p>So, I was expecting delivery on Wednesday, December 17, as John sent it before cutoff on Monday.  By Wednesday, my delivery confirmation number hadn&#8217;t updated.  Thinking the mail might have gotten picked up before he mailed it on Monday, I assumed it would come on Thursday the 18th.  It didn&#8217;t.  And the tracking number still said it was accepted at the origin.</p>
<p>I called USPS yesterday morning to see what was going on, and the guy seemed helpful.  He told me that it was on their list of packages to expect for Wednesday the 17th, but it never showed up.  He then told me to watch out for the mailman that day and, if he didn&#8217;t deliver the package with the mail, to call back first thing Saturday morning.  It wasn&#8217;t delivered yesterday, so I called this morning.</p>
<p>I got this nice lady who seemed nice.  She told me, though, that the packages hadn&#8217;t been sorted yet, and to call back in an hour and a half.  So I wait 1.5hrs and call back, and I get a different lady.  She seemed really hesitant to go look for or even inquire about the package based on my insurance or delivery confirmation number.  She then took my phone number and told me she&#8217;d grab some data to see if my package was included in the load, and then call back 10 minutes later.</p>
<p>About 15 minutes later, she called back and said the package wasn&#8217;t in the load.  She told me the same thing I had been told all along, that delivery confirmation is not a tracking number, and Priority mail was an estimate based on former deliveries, not a guarantee.  She then said that bad weather and stormsin North Carolina (the origin) last week in addition to this snow up here in the northeast were what was causing the delay.</p>
<p>Now, I could -possibly- see the snow up here causing a delay, if, ya know, it was snowing when the package was sup<strong>posed</strong> to get here.  Also, I checked the weather history of North Carolina for last week; it was foggy some days, but there wasn&#8217;t any rain or storms or anything.  Blech.</p>
<p>So, I don&#8217;t think the Postal Service has any freaking clue where that box is.  I&#8217;m gonna give it til Friday the 26th, and if it hasn&#8217;t shown up, I&#8217;m going to start the insurance claim.  This is ridiculous.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>I helped install 30 N-Computing terminals today at school.  They&#8217;re really nice to work with.  The units themselves are small little boxes where you plug in the monitor, keyboard, mouse and network cable.  They screw onto the VESA mount screw holes on the back of a standard LCD.</p>
<p>They&#8217;re fast little buggers, all connecting to a server off in a closet somewhere else in the school.  What&#8217;s nice about them is that they&#8217;re easily managed.  You don&#8217;t have a billion computers to fix or update; just that one server.  Same goes for apps; you don&#8217;t have to install the apps on every single computer.  Just drop it on the server, and poof - they&#8217;re all there.</p>

<p>I got my ThinkPad 600e yesterday!  It came with the dock, power cord, floppy drive, CD drive, and ethernet adapter.  It&#8217;s got a 266MHz PII, 128MB RAM, and a 6GB hard drive.</p>
<p>It originally came with Windows 98, but naturally, I wiped it.  For the past 26 hours or so (minus the sleep I&#8217;ve gotten and work earlier) I&#8217;ve tried to get Debian on it, but with almost no luck.</p>
<p>First, I tried installing off a CD.  The installer would stop at a certain point and tell me loading packages from the CD failed.  I then tried downloading some floppy images, and those worked in booting the thing farther.  But at the time, I only had the network driver disk 1 made (as per <a href="http://aeroraptor.blogspot.com/">John&#8217;s</a> instructions, psh), so the installation couldn&#8217;t find the driver for my Xircom card.  I kinda gave up on it for the night after that.</p>
<p>Today, I downloaded the network driver disk 2, and it found the ethernet card without problem, so yay.  But, I have another problem.  It won&#8217;t get an IP at all; it won&#8217;t keep a DHCP assignment, or use a static IP given to it.  Sooooo I dunno what I&#8217;m gonna do with it yet.  The CD drive that came with it seems a bit flaky, and doesn&#8217;t like to load any disc after a certain point.  Oh, well; I&#8217;ll keep tinkering with it.</p>
